| Finland gives EUR 1,025,000 to deepen developing countries’ participation in trading system |
| The government of Finland is contributing EUR 1,025,000 (over CHF 1,100,000) in 2021 and 2022 to help developing countries and least-developed countries (LDCs) advance their expertise across various trade-related areas and ramp up their participation in multilateral trade negotiations. Finland’s WTO Ambassador, Kirsti Kauppi, confirmed the contribution at a signing ceremony with the Director of the WTO’s Administration and General Services Division, Nthisana Phillips, held on 10 June at the WTO. |
